Fenwick Colliery
An Account of the Strata sunk through in the Fenwick Pit, East Holywell Colliery, from Surface to Low Main Seam. Commenced to sink, April 21st, 1873 ; finished, March 10th, 1874
Shaft Details
Sunk: 21 Apr 1873, Closed: 1973
Approximate surface level 140 feet above sea (Ordnance datum)
